Barasa further told Uhuru to dissolve his government and call for fresh elections if he admits that corruption has increased under his leadership.

“If Uhuru agrees with Raila and the liars that billions of shillings have been stolen in the government, then he should dissolve government so that we elect other leaders,” the Kimilili legislator said.

Barasa said Bungoma people did not back Uhuru in the last elections because they liked him.

“We voted for him because of DP William Ruto, but we are now tired because people who were out there are now the ones causing confusion in government.”

The MP said the war on graft was being used to target Ruto allies, but the DP’s supporters are ready to be arrested and prosecuted.

“You can stop anything else including a volcano from erupting but you will not stop the desire of hustlers and poor Kenyans to install William Ruto to State House,” Barasa added.
